esc服务器怎么安装php
-
安装PHP环境在ESC服务器上操作步骤如下:
1. 登录ESC服务器
使用SSH工具(如Putty、SecureCRT等)登录到您的ESC服务器。输入服务器的IP地址、用户名和密码。2. 更新服务器软件
在登录后,首先需要更新服务器系统及软件包,确保系统是最新的。使用以下命令执行更新操作:
“`
sudo apt update
sudo apt upgrade
“`3. 安装PHP
在ESC服务器上,可以使用以下命令来安装PHP及相关组件:
“`
sudo apt install php
“`4. 验证PHP安装
安装完成后,可以使用以下命令验证PHP是否已经成功安装:
“`
php -v
“`如果成功安装,将显示PHP的版本信息。
5. 配置PHP
默认情况下,PHP安装后会自动配置好一些基本设置。但是,您可能需要根据自己的需求进行一些自定义配置。PHP的配置文件通常位于/etc/php/版本号目录中。编辑配置文件,您可以使用以下命令:
“`
sudo nano /etc/php/版本号/php.ini
“`修改配置文件中的参数,保存并退出。
6. 重启服务器
配置完成后,需要重启ESC服务器以使配置生效:
“`
sudo systemctl restart apache2 (或者nginx)
“`至此,您已经成功在ESC服务器上安装了PHP环境。您可以通过创建一个简单的PHP脚本来验证PHP环境是否正常运行。创建一个名为info.php的文件,将以下内容复制到该文件中:
“`
“`然后通过浏览器访问该文件(例如:http://your_server_ip/info.php),如果页面显示PHP的详细信息,说明PHP环境已经安装成功。
2年前 -
在Ubuntu上安装PHP:
1. 更新系统软件包:
“`
sudo apt update
sudo apt upgrade
“`2. 安装Apache服务器:
“`
sudo apt install apache2
“`3. 安装PHP及其常用模块:
“`
sudo apt install php libapache2-mod-php php-mysql
“`4. 配置Apache服务器以使用PHP:
“`
sudo nano /etc/apache2/mods-enabled/dir.conf
“`
打开文件后,移动index.php文件到最前面,保存退出。5. 重启Apache服务器:
“`
sudo systemctl restart apache2
“`在CentOS上安装PHP:
1. 更新系统软件包:
“`
sudo yum update
“`2. 安装Apache服务器:
“`
sudo yum install httpd
“`3. 安装PHP及其常用模块:
“`
sudo yum install php php-mysqlnd
“`4. 配置Apache服务器以使用PHP:
“`
sudo nano /etc/httpd/conf/httpd.conf
“`
在文件末尾添加以下内容:
“`
SetHandler application/x-httpd-php
“`
保存退出。5. 启用并启动Apache服务器:
“`
sudo systemctl enable httpd
sudo systemctl start httpd
“`在Windows上安装PHP:
1. 下载PHP:
在PHP官网上下载Windows版本的PHP安装包,如PHP 7.4.x的VC15 x64 Non Thread Safe版。2. 解压PHP安装包:
将下载的安装包解压到指定位置,如C:\PHP。3. 配置PHP:
– 将php.ini-development重命名为php.ini。
– 编辑php.ini文件,配置PHP的相关参数,如路径设置、时区设置等。4. 配置Web服务器(如Apache或Nginx):
– 如果使用Apache服务器,编辑httpd.conf文件,添加以下行:
“`
LoadModule php7_module “C:/PHP/php7apache2_4.dll”
AddHandler application/x-httpd-php .php
PHPIniDir “C:/PHP”
“`
– 如果使用Nginx服务器,编辑nginx.conf文件,添加以下行:
“`
location ~ \.php$ {
root html;
fastcgi_pass 127.0.0.1:9000;
fastcgi_index index.php;
f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
include fastcgi_params;
}
“`5. 重启Web服务器。
无论使用哪种操作系统,都要确保已安装所需的依赖项和库,并根据实际需求进行配置和扩展。安装完成后,可以使用phpinfo()函数检查PHP是否正确安装和配置。
2年前 -
PHP是一种用于开发动态网页的脚本语言,可以在服务器端执行代码并生成动态内容。在安装 PHP 前,你需要先安装一个 Web 服务器。在本文中,我们将介绍如何在 ESC 服务器上安装 PHP。
以下是安装 PHP 的步骤:
**步骤 1:安装 Apache 服务器**
首先,你需要在 ESC 服务器上安装 Apache 服务器。Apache 是一个流行的开源 Web 服务器软件,用于主机 Web 内容。你可以通过以下命令在 ESC 服务器上安装 Apache:“`
sudo apt-get update
sudo apt-get install apache2
“`上述命令首先更新系统软件包列表,然后安装 Apache 服务器。
**步骤 2:安装 PHP**
安装 Apache 服务器后,可以继续安装 PHP。在 ESC 服务器上,你可以使用以下命令安装 PHP:
“`
sudo apt-get install php
“`此命令将安装 PHP 及其相关库和扩展。
**步骤 3:配置 Apache 服务器以使用 PHP**
安装 PHP 后,你需要在 Apache 服务器中配置以启用 PHP。你需要找到 Apache 的配置文件,并进行相应的更改。在 ESC 服务器上,Apache 的配置文件位于 `/etc/apache2/apache2.conf`。
使用以下命令打开 Apache 配置文件:
“`
sudo nano /etc/apache2/apache2.conf
“`在打开的文件中,找到以下行:
“`
Options Indexes FollowSymLinks
AllowOverride None
Require all granted“`
将 `AllowOverride None` 更改为 `AllowOverride All`。保存文件并关闭编辑器。
然后,使用以下命令重启 Apache 服务器以应用更改:
“`
sudo systemctl restart apache2
“`**步骤 4:测试 PHP 安装**
完成上述步骤后,你可以通过创建一个简单的 PHP 文件来测试 PHP 是否已正确安装。在终端上输入以下命令:
“`
sudo nano /var/www/html/info.php
“`在打开的文件中,复制以下内容并保存:
“`php
“`然后,在浏览器中输入你的服务器 IP 地址加上 `/info.php`,例如 `http://your_server_ip/info.php`。如果你看到一个包含 PHP 配置信息的页面,那么说明 PHP 已成功安装。
**步骤 5:删除测试文件**
安装完毕后,你可以通过以下命令删除测试文件:
“`
sudo rm /var/www/html/info.php
“`这些是在 ESC 服务器上安装 PHP 的基本步骤。完成后,你可以开始在你的网站或应用程序中使用 PHP 来生成动态内容了。
2年前